Output 76c989ff72dbd83d39da23d1d7911eae4c65493d5f6581d10a609656dc173af7:0

value
88476587
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be2c689fe0ec103f60918c43173f5cc8457e6e8 OP_EQUALVERIFY OP_CHECKSIG
address
1J8T2WmbGuQ7q1cFcwMx82vbJrEQwy8J2y
transaction
76c989ff72dbd83d39da23d1d7911eae4c65493d5f6581d10a609656dc173af7
spent
true